Part existence and part departure, a sculptural portal rises from the shoreline of the Chilean coast, suspended between land, water, and reflection. Extending above and beneath the sand, the black geometric form evokes a threshold into an unknown space beyond the visible world. The structure suggests passage, disappearance, and transformation. Created as part of the Water Portals series, the work continues an exploration of transcendence and humanity's search for spaces beyond consciousness and time.
The work originates from a physically constructed sculpture, hand-built using recycled materials including wood, metal, and paint. Installed within the coastline, the form was photographed in natural conditions, working with changing light, tides, reflections, and atmosphere in search of the right relationship between geometry, space, and the natural elements.
